Transaction 32b7ebcca91f6e289d852f16e2176b68aa02a476bb11b69c0e54c3a1d38a4568

1 Input
2 Outputs
  • 32b7ebcca91f6e289d852f16e2176b68aa02a476bb11b69c0e54c3a1d38a4568:0
  • value  2824611724
    address  1PBHNBDexBpnd7hReN9TvDuPYvsxuWZfBx
  • 32b7ebcca91f6e289d852f16e2176b68aa02a476bb11b69c0e54c3a1d38a4568:1
  • value  8692586
    address  12TaTbhoT4gSNmHmnSJK6G72qJCSPjLe3S